WebBoats with one mast can have either one sail, two sails, or three or more sails. The 3 most common one-masted rigs are: Cat - one mast, one sail; Sloop - one mast, two sails; Cutter - one mast, three or more sails; 1. Gaff Cat Cat boat with single gaff-rigged sail 2. WebNew Ullman Sails 2024: Mains'l w/ 1 reef point, leech line, cunningham, sail numbers and sail bag. 135% Genoa for CDI furler w/ foot line, leech line, reef reference markers and sail bag … WebThe Egyptian boats commonly featured sails as well as oars. Because they were confined to the Nile and depended on winds in a narrow channel, recourse to rowing was essential. This became true of most navigation when the Egyptians began to venture out onto the shallow waters of the Mediterranean and Red seas.
